Upon the prophase work of our staff room, we have accomplished the system of QPSK modulation and demodulation on the whole. We want to implement wireless transmission of RS-232C asynchronous serial data through QPSK modulator and demodulator. After an thorough study the related knowledge of RS-232C, MPEG-2 and DVB-S, to aim at the characteristic of this application, decided to redefining the content of some bytes in the MPEG-2 frame, and delete some content that not necessary. So as to reduce the system difficulty and achieve high efficiency at the same time. One of the hard problem in the system design is to solve the problem of interface between asynchronous data and synchronous data; In addition, the other is the interface of different rates. Therefor, introduce a 'digital sampling'method in this paper, using analog sampling for reference. The use of this method allows the two key problems to be solved successfully. After compare and selection, finally decided to use FPGA from Xilinx Company, to achieve this translation, and implement the MPEG-2 pack/unpack of RS-232C asynchronous serial data, as well as RS encoding/decoding. The system can work successful after software designing, simulating, debugging, validating and downloading. By adjusting the rate of PC COM port as 19.2kbps,9.6kbps,4.8kbps,2.4kbps and etc, during a long-time observation, it's proved to be true that this design has achieved the goal of implementing wireless transmission at variable-bit-rate, the result is satisfying.
